As a Clinical Trials Pharmacy Technician in our team, you will have an extremely varied role - you will be involved in maintaining the supply chain of Clinical Trial medications to research nurses who deliver treatment to patients, completing drug accountability activities, closing down and archiving of completed studies, as well as facilitating meetings from sponsors. This will involve some work in the aseptic unit in addition to working in the main clinical trials department. Aseptic services Working in our newly refurbished aseptic suite at the Beacon Production Unit preparing parenteral clinical trials investigation medicinal products. You will also spend time supporting the production of other general chemotherapy treatments, this is a pharmacy run production unit with specialist equipment to help prepare individual patient treatments. Dispensary Dispensing medication for inpatients and outpatients from the pharmacy robot including controlled drugs. Take part in the final accuracy checking rotation and support the dispensary manager to supervise the dispensary team. Depending on qualifications and service need, this role will may include some time to conduct medicines reconciliation, assessment of patient's own drugs, counselling patients about their medicine, discharge facilitation and ward and dispensary-based medication supply.
